LATIN NAME: CASTANEA SATIVA

COMMON NAME: Sweet Chestnut

The sweet chestnut hedgehogs the tall, broad-crowned, deciduous tree with the large, coarsely toothed, oblong leaves and the long, slender, creamy catkins that open through the early summer, the round, green, densely spiny husks following, each husk holding the one to three glossy, mahogany-brown nuts and looking like the green hedgehogs among the foliage, the husks splitting open in the autumn. The crown spreads wide, and the tree stands the cool summers and the mild winters well. It likes the sun, and the deep, rich, well-drained soil.

To grow the Sweet Chestnut from seed, sink the fresh nuts into the leafy bed in the autumn, then cover them with the soil, keep the bed moist, and the young trees appear in the spring.

Keep the bed gently watered, and give the young trees the open, sunny spot. The hedgehog nuts come in a few seasons. Set the young trees in the deep, rich ground, and the hedgehog husks will ripen through the autumn.

 

 

 

 

Castanea are fast-growing and large deciduous trees or large shrubs, with long, toothed leaves and conspicuous yellow catkins followed by spiny fruits.  C. sativa is a large vigorous deciduous tree with rugged, grooved bark and glossy, serrate, oblong-lanceolate leaves to 20cm in length. Male catkins to 15cm in length, yellowish, followed by spiny fruits containing edible nuts.
